Output 340694976fca2f3a05badfc5b6d524b1072d11a0506090dc4cd38c2f4ff09c8a:0

value
626000
script pubkey
OP_0 OP_PUSHBYTES_20 58a32432847e7112a340181e1a23914330765704
address
bc1qtz3jgv5y0ec39g6qrq0p5gu3gvc8v4cy0ewtmt
transaction
340694976fca2f3a05badfc5b6d524b1072d11a0506090dc4cd38c2f4ff09c8a
spent
true